About Us:
At Cultivay, we believe that every child deserves a safe and nurturing environment that encourages self-expression, discovery, experimentation, learning, and self-reliance.
Our Kids Club is a vibrant and joyful space where children are encouraged to lead their own learning journeys through exploration, play, and connection. Our aim is to help each child uncover their unique personality, potential, and interests in a supportive and engaging setting.
Position Overview:
We are seeking a warm, enthusiastic Early Years English Teacher who is passionate about early childhood education and who brings creativity, patience, and joy into the classroom.
Key Responsibilities:
· Design and deliver engaging English-language activities that align with our play-based, exploratory approach.
· Integrate English learning naturally into hands-on, sensory, and outdoor experiences (*, gardening, messy play, sensory gym).
· Use storytelling, songs, creative movement, and conversation to support language development.
· Support children’s independence, self-expression, and creativity through a variety of activities and open-ended exploration.
· Observe and respond to each child's individual interests and developmental needs.
· Ensure a safe, inclusive, and joyful environment both indoors and outdoors.
· Collaborate with fellow team members to enrich learning spaces and experiences.
· Encourage positive social interaction, problem-solving, and emotional regulation through play.
Qualifications:
· Is a native or fluent English speaker with clear communication skills.
· Holds a qualification in Early Childhood Education, English Language Teaching (* TEFL, TESOL), or a related field.
· Has experience working with young children (preferably ages 26) in creative or play-based settings.
· Understands child development and embraces a child-led, exploratory teaching philosophy.
· Is comfortable leading activities in varied settings (indoor, outdoor, sensory, messy play).
· Brings a warm, energetic, and imaginative presence to the classroom.
· Is adaptable, proactive, and values collaboration.
Note: Saudi nationals are preferred.
